The row over a letter showing infighting within the local Tory group has led to the removal of Jackie Glover as chairman of the Southport Conservative Association.
Last week The Champion reported on a leaked letter from Ken Porter, the husband of the Tory Parliamentary hopeful, Mrs Porter, to councillor Tom Glover and his wife Mrs Glover.
In the letter Mr Porter claimed that Mrs Glover was trying to damage Cllr Porter's bid to become MP by letting people join the party who do not support his wife.
This week the row continued when a Conservative Party spokesman confirmed Jackie Glover had been removed as chairman of Southport Conservative Association by the Board of the Conservative Party for "failing to properly support the general election campaign".
Carl Cross, the Merseyside Area chairman of the Conservative Party, has been appointed as acting chairman of the Southport Association with immediate effect.
Jackie Glover refused to comment adding: "This is association business, therefore it should be kept within the association."
Carl Cross commented: "Southport Conservative Association is united in supporting Brenda Porter, our excellent local candidate and is working to ensure she becomes our next MP whenever Gordon Brown has the courage to call a general election."
